What Is an Inventory Management System?

An inventory management system is software that tracks every movement of stock across your operation. It tracks what you have, where it is, when it needs replenishing, and how it flows from supplier to customer. It replaces the combination of spreadsheets, manual counts, and disconnected tools that most businesses outgrow before they realize it.

A well-implemented system gives operations managers a single source of truth for stock levels across every location, every channel, and every stage of the supply chain. This makes inventory management more than a stock-counting function. It becomes the operational layer connecting inventory activity with purchasing, sales, warehouse operations, finance, and supply chain planning.

The Real Cost of Getting Inventory Management Wrong

The impact of the wrong inventory management system goes beyond workflow friction. Here’s what it really costs to keep running on the wrong inventory management system:

  • Lost sales from stockouts
  • Cash tied up in excess inventory
  • More manual labor as teams spend time correcting records
  • Higher carrying and storage costs
  • Inventory errors that lead to wrong purchasing, duplicate orders or fulfilment mistakes
  • Integration and maintenance costs created by workarounds
  • Customer service losses resulting from delays/cancellations/substitutions
  • Slower decision making that prevents timely operational responses

These costs put the fix-versus-continue decision into perspective. The question is not simply, “How much will a better inventory system cost?” It is also, “How much is the current system costing us every year?”

Key Features of an Inventory Management System Worth Having

Different inventory systems offer different capabilities. But there are a few core features that are important for almost every growing operation. These are the features that actually move operational performance:

Real-time stock tracking

With a real-time inventory tracking system in place, every stock movement (purchase order, sale, warehouse transfer, return, etc.) updates instantly. No end-of-day reconciliation. No discrepancy between what the system shows and what's on the shelf. Without real-time visibility, every other feature in the system is operating on delayed data.

Automated reorder points

The system calculates reorder thresholds based on lead time, safety stock requirements, and demand. It then triggers purchase orders when thresholds are breached. Buyers stop managing spreadsheet formulas and start managing exceptions. This time saved on routine replenishment goes toward supplier relationships and demand planning.

Multi-location and multi-channel management

Operations running across more than one warehouse, distribution center, or sales channel need a single inventory layer that serves them simultaneously. The system should show stock levels by location, enable inter-location transfers, and prevent overselling across channels.

Demand forecasting

Historical sales patterns combined with factors such as seasonality, promotions, and supplier lead times can produce more context-aware demand forecasts than relying on simple historical averages alone. Accurate forecasting positively impacts both working capital and customer satisfaction.

Integration with Other Business Systems

An inventory management system should integrate with existing business software. This includes ERP, accounting, eCommerce, CRM, warehouse, and procurement systems. Proper ecosystem integration keeps data synced and maintains consistent inventory visibility across operations.

Barcode or RFID scanning

Warehouse staff confirm receipts, pick orders, and update stock records by scanning items. This removes the need for manual updates, improves accuracy, and reduces processing time. Eventually, the gap between physical stock and system records closes.

Audit trail and role-based access

Every stock movement, adjustment, and override is logged with a timestamp and user ID. Different roles see different data and have different permissions. For regulated industries, this is a compliance requirement. For any business, it's the foundation of accountability in inventory operations.

Reporting and analytics

Important metrics (like inventory turnover rate or carrying cost) are available on live dashboards. This helps operations managers make decisions from current data, not old snapshots.

The right feature set depends on how your inventory operation works today and where it needs to scale next. So, don't focus on building the longest feature list. Instead, include the capabilities that actually improve accuracy, reduce effort, and can be integrated with your existing business systems.

Which Type of Inventory Management System Best Fits Your Needs?

"Not every system serves every business"

There are several different types of inventory management systems that fit different operational needs. The goal is to choose what fits your business, not simply what is trending or what your competitors use.

Here are the key options to choose from:

Perpetual inventory systems

Perpetual inventory systems track every inventory transaction as it happens, automatically updating stock levels after each sale, receipt, transfer, or adjustment. They give businesses an accurate view of inventory at any point in time. These systems are a strong fit for mid-market and enterprise operations where real-time accuracy matters more than minimizing implementation costs.

Periodic inventory systems

Periodic inventory systems update stock levels through scheduled physical counts rather than tracking every transaction continuously. This makes them simpler and less expensive to operate. But inventory accuracy can decline between counts. They are generally better suited to very small businesses with limited SKUs, predictable demand, and low-volume stock movement.

Barcode-based systems

These systems use barcode scanning to update stock records at the point of movement. They are more accurate than manual entry, without the higher implementation cost of RFID. They are a practical standard for most warehouse operations that don't require item-level serialization.

RFID-based systems

RFID systems use radio-frequency identification for bulk scanning without requiring direct line-of-sight. A reader can count every item in a zone simultaneously, which enables faster inventory processing. Though the implementation cost is higher, it is significantly faster for processing high-volume operations. It is most-used in pharmaceutical, aerospace, and high-value retail environments.

Cloud-based systems

Cloud-based inventory management systems are hosted on remote servers and accessed via browser or app. No on-premise infrastructure required. Updates and maintenance are managed by the vendor, which results in lower upfront cost, faster deployment, accessibility from any location. These benefits are the reason why cloud-based inventory management systems are the default choice for most new implementations.

On-premise systems

These systems are installed and maintained on a business’ own local servers. So, the data stays within the business's infrastructure. This results in higher upfront cost and more IT overhead, but it is preferred in industries with strict data residency requirements or where connectivity cannot be assumed.

There is no universally 'best inventory management system'. The most suitable one is the one that matches your needs in terms of inventory volume, operational complexity, integration, cost, and level of control. And in practice, these options are not mutually exclusive either. An inventory management system can combine multiple approaches, such as perpetual tracking with both barcode and RFID scanning, deployed through a cloud or on-premise environment, depending on the operation’s requirements.

How an Inventory Management System Connects to the Rest of Your Operation

A standalone inventory system creates a data island. Its operational value compounds only when it integrates with adjacent systems. The following integrations are essential for developing a connected supply chain management ecosystem

  • ERP integration gives every department visibility into inventory. Finance sees current inventory valuation, procurement sees stock levels before raising purchase orders, and sales sees availability before committing to customers. Inventory, purchasing, and financial data should sync automatically rather than through periodic manual exports.
  • CRM integration connects inventory data with customer and order information, giving sales teams visibility into what is available before they quote or commit to an order. Inventory availability, order status, and supply constraints should flow between both systems in real time.
  • Warehouse management system integration connects inventory records with physical warehouse activities such as receiving, put-away, picking, transfers, and dispatch. Well-build warehouse management software manage the physical movement while the inventory system maintains stock records, with both systems exchanging updates automatically to eliminate reconciliation work.
  • Accounting integration keeps inventory valuation, COGS, purchases, and carrying costs aligned with actual stock movements. Every sale, receipt, or adjustment should update the relevant financial records automatically, giving finance and operations a consistent view without waiting for separate inventory reports.
  • AI integration helps connect inventory, sales, purchasing, and warehouse data, which supports demand forecasting, replenishment recommendations, anomaly detection, and inventory optimization. The best outcomes accrue when AI capabilities are integrated within existing workflows, instead of operating as another disconnected tool.

When these systems work together, inventory data becomes more useful across the business. The result is fewer manual handoffs, better visibility, and faster, more informed decisions.

Signs Your Current Inventory System Has Hit Its Ceiling

Most businesses don't realize their inventory system has become a limitation on the day it happens. They notice the symptoms first. Here are the signs you need to look out for:

  • Your team spends unnecessary hours per week reconciling what the system shows against what's physically in stock. That's not a process problem. That's a system accuracy problem.
  • You have stockouts on fast-moving SKUs and dead stock on slow ones despite running regular replenishment cycles. That's a forecasting problem your current system can't solve.
  • Your development team has built custom integrations on top of an off-the-shelf tool, and those integrations now need their own maintenance. That's a technical debt problem that grows every quarter.
  • Generating a report that crosses more than one location requires exporting to a spreadsheet and doing the work manually. That's a visibility problem that costs decision quality every day it persists.
  • You've added a new warehouse, a new sales channel, or a new ERP in the last two years, and the inventory system was the hardest integration to manage. That's a scalability problem.

Any one of these signs is worth examining. But if several of these symptoms appear together, it's worth reassessing whether the current system still fits the operation.

Off-the-Shelf vs Custom-Built Inventory Management Systems: The Practical Decision

Not every business needs to build an inventory management system from scratch. But the opposite is also true: not every business can pick a packaged tool, configure a few settings, and call the problem solved. The right choice between custom and off-the-shelf software depends on how closely existing tools fit your operation and what you need the system to achieve.

Get a custom inventory management system built when:

  • Your workflows are too specific or complex to fit standard inventory software without significant workarounds.
  • Your business depends on deep integrations, specialized logic, or compliance requirements that packaged tools cannot support cleanly.
  • Your operation is strategic enough that the inventory system needs to adapt to the business rather than forcing the business to adapt to the software.

Choose an off-the-shelf inventory management system when:

  • Your inventory processes are relatively standard and map well to the capabilities of established platforms.
  • Your SKU count, locations, and transaction volumes are manageable without extensive customization.
  • Speed, lower upfront investment, and minimal internal IT overhead matter more than building highly specialized capabilities.

In practice, the choice is rarely as simple as “buy” or “build.” Many businesses get the best outcome by starting with an off-the-shelf platform and customizing the areas where standard functionality falls short.

Industries Where Inventory Management Systems Deliver the Strongest ROI

Inventory management delivers the most value where businesses handle high stock volumes, multiple locations, complex fulfillment, or strict traceability requirements. Here are the industries that benefit the most from inventory management systems:

Manufacturing

Manufacturers need to track raw materials, work-in-progress, and finished goods as inventory moves through multiple production stages. Integrating inventory management with manufacturing execution and production planning systems helps production teams know what materials are available, what is being consumed, and what needs replenishing, so material shortages do not disrupt production schedules. Integrating inventory with production planning also makes it easier to align purchasing decisions with actual manufacturing demand.

Retail and eCommerce

Retailers and eCommerce businesses often manage inventory across physical stores, online storefronts, marketplaces, and multiple fulfillment channels. A connected inventory system keeps stock levels synchronized across these channels, reducing overselling and helping teams manage channel-specific fulfillment, transfers, and returns. The value grows as the number of sales channels and locations increases.

Healthcare and Pharmaceuticals

Healthcare and pharmaceutical businesses need inventory systems built around traceability and compliance, not simply stock availability. Lot numbers, expiration dates, serial numbers, and recall information must remain accurate throughout the inventory lifecycle. A healthcare software built with these capabilities helps organizations identify affected products quickly, prevent expired inventory from being distributed, and maintain the records required for regulated operations.

Logistics and Transportation

Businesses in the logistics and transportation domain deal with high-volume inventory movement across warehouses, distribution centers, and other nodes in the supply chain. They need detailed, location-level visibility to track stock, monitor order cycle times, measure fill rates, and maintain healthy inventory turnover. Accurate inventory data helps teams respond faster to changes in demand and avoid delays caused by inaccurate stock information.

Food and Beverage

Food and beverage businesses have additional inventory challenges because products often have limited shelf lives, batch requirements, and specific storage conditions. Inventory systems need to track batches, expiration dates, quantities, and locations accurately while supporting first-expiry-first-out or other rotation strategies. Better inventory tracking helps food and beverage businesses reduce spoilage and waste.

In general, businesses dealing with high volumes, multiple locations, perishable goods, regulatory requirements, or complex fulfillment, benefit the most from inventory management systems that reduce waste while improving accuracy, responsiveness, and control.
